Achievements
- Aryan Nair is a Y Combinator W25 startup founder
- Founder of Tropir, focused on carbon removal tech
- Recognized in Forbes 30 Under 30 Asia
- Has a BS in Earth Sciences from Princeton
- Worked at Heirloom, US Department of State, and Princeton
- Participates in Y Combinator Winter 2025 batch
